Freecash app scammed users and the App Store for months before removal

An app called Freecash promised to pay users for scrolling through TikTok, and got by App Store review despite really tricking them to play paid games while also harvesting sensitive personal data to sell.

Every new app goes though a review process, but Freecash got through

At least the fake Ledger Live had a believable name, albeit copied from a genuine cryptocurrency app. In comparison, “Freecash” went all-in on the money-for-nothing idea that should have warned users that there was a problem.

According to Malwarebytes, it did anything but. Until it was removed, Freecash reached the top five chart on the App Store in January 2026 and stayed there almost every day afterwards.
